Overview
To assist Loan Officers in facilitating the completion of mortgage loan applications. To collect, analyze, and review supporting loan documentation in accordance with loan guidelines, and provide support throughout the loan application process. Serve as a point of contact for members, receiving and responding to member inquiries to help them collect required information and complete any necessary documentation.

- Support and communicate with Loan Officers and Members
- Obtain minimum required documents from Member to assist in approvability of the loan
- Work the loan from pre-application to post-application
- Calculate income, analyze asset statements
- Update loan operating systems
- Volume:
Pipeline via Jetpack to manage case load; averaging 45-60 applications total per person, which can ramp up during busier times - Personal Log/Queue:
Assignments will appear in the Personal Queue to guide LO/MLO on what is needed in the application - Phone:
Approximately 50% of tasks involve daily phone contact to members; remaining tasks are via virtual contact
